    Change Management F&P Exam Format in LibyaWhat to expect on exam day

    The Change Management Foundation and Practitioner exams in Libya assess your understanding of change management principles and your ability to apply them in real-world organizational environments. The Foundation exam focuses on core concepts, terminology, and frameworks through multiple-choice questions, while the Practitioner exam evaluates your ability to analyze scenarios and apply change management techniques to practical business situations. Understanding the structure, duration, and passing requirements of both exams helps candidates prepare effectively and approach certification with confidence.

    Change Management Foundation Exam Format

    Exam ComponentDetails
    Exam FormatOnline (Multiple choice questions)
    Number of QuestionsFour Sections, 50 Questions
    Exam Duration40 minutes
    Passing CriteriaA score of 50%

    Change Management Practitioner Exam Format

    Exam ComponentDetails
    Exam FormatOnline (Objective testing based on a case study scenario)
    Number of Questions4 Questions (20 Marks each)
    Exam Duration2.5 Hours
    Passing CriteriaA score of 50%

    Module 1: Individual Change

    • Understanding change models
    • A Behavioral Approach to Change
    • Cognitive and Psychodynamic Approach to Change
    • Perspectives about Humanistic Psychology

    Module 2: Team Change

    • Understanding the Nature of theme models
    • Identify leadership issues in Change
    • Learning how to improve team effectiveness. Also, how individuals affect team dynamics
    • Learn Tuckman's model of team change and the development changes teams go through

    Module 3: Organizational Change

    • Understanding the various organizational metaphors, like Flux and Transformation organizational metaphor
    • Learn the eight-step model for transforming your organization
    • Identify the three phases in transition management and distinguish between a planned and transitional change
    • Understand the process involved when managing Change

    Module 4: Leading Change

    • What is the leader's role in the key organizational metaphors
    • Learn the role of a leader in Change Management
    • Identify the leadership focus for the various phases of Change
    • Learn the Goleman leadership skills and practices

    Module 1: Individual Change

    • The defining features of models which describe how people learn:
    • The learning process and the learning dip; the Gestalt terms ‘foreground’ and ‘background’; the sequence of the learning process (conscious/unconscious incompetence to unconscious competence)
    • The stages and sequence of the ‘learning cycle’ (Kolb) and the related learning styles
    • The perspectives associated with the cognitive approach to change
    • Achieving results and setting goals; the ‘well-formed outcome’; the sequence which connects self-concept to results
    • Techniques for changing beliefs and performance
    • The perspectives associated with the psychodynamic approach to change
    • The sequences and terms used in theories using the idea of a ‘change curve’ (Kubler-Ross; Adams, Hayes and Hopson
    • The sequences and terms used in the Virginia Satir model and critical points in the change process (Satir; Weinberg)
    • The perspectives associated with the humanistic psychology approach to change
    • The levels and terms used in the hierarchy of needs (Maslow)
    • The three ‘crucial conditions’ to bring about growth and development with individuals within organizations and process of change (Rogers and the path to personal growth)
    • The Gestalt approach to individual and organizational change; the terms used and sequence of the Gestalt cycle (Perls; Nevis)
    • The individual personality ‘preferences’ identified by the MBTITM and the responses of four types of individuals to change (Myers and Briggs)
    • The factors that influence how to manage change in self and others
    • Propensity for change – five factors (Cameron and Green)
    • The stages and terms used in the transformative change model and factors causing resistance to change (Schein)
    • How managers and change agents can help others to change
    • The theories and models about the nature of teams
    • What is a group and when is it a team? (Various)
    • Why we need teams and the relationship between uncertainty and teamwork (Casey) 3. Types of organizational teams (Cameron and Green)
    • How to Improve Team Effectiveness. The five elements that contribute to the level of a team’s effectiveness or ineffectiveness (Glaser and Glaser)
    • Tuckman’s model of team change and the stages of development that teams go through
    • Leadership Issues in Team Change. The phases that groups go through and the challenges for leaders (Bion and Turquet) (see Appendix A, Note 1)
    • How individuals affect team dynamics
    • MBTI and Teams
    • Similarity and difference between individuals within teams (McCaulley) 3. Team types (Belbin)

    Module 2: Team Change

    • The elements of theories and models about how individuals affect team dynamics
    • How team members with different MBTI react to one another in teams and their attitudes to change
    • The advantages and disadvantages of similarity and difference between individuals within teams (McCaulley)
    • The contributions and allowable weaknesses of people playing different team roles (Belbin)
    • How team effectiveness can be improved during change using: Glaser and Glaser’s five elements (defined in 0202); Tuckman’s model of team change (defined in 0203); Bion and Turquet’s leadership issues (defined in 0204); the John Adair model; the team leader’s role and behaviors; facilitation; and action learning.
    • How different types of teams and different individuals within teams affect the way teams react to change (as identified in 0201 and 0205)

    Module 3: Organizational Change

    • The key beliefs and assumptions associated with the Machine organizational metaphor (Morgan)
    • The key beliefs and assumptions associated with the Political Systems organizational metaphor (Morgan)
    • The key beliefs and assumptions associated with the Organisms organizational metaphor (Morgan)
    • The key beliefs and assumptions associated with the Flux and Transformation organizational metaphor (Morgan)
    • The underlying principles behind understanding the driving forces and resisting forces in any situation if change is to happen:
    • Force Field Analysis, examining the driving and resisting forces (Lewin)
    • Three-step model of organizational change (Lewin)
    • The factors in the change formula (Beckhard and Harris)
    • The four phases of planned change that draws on the disciplines of project management (Bullock and Batten)
    • The Eight Step Model for transforming your organization (Kotter) (Note: Fig.3.3 on P127 is not examined)
    • The four components in the congruence model that draws on the socio-technical view of organizations and addresses the dynamics of what happens in an organization when we try to change it. (Nadler and Tushman)
    • The three phases in managing transition and the distinction between planned change and transition (Bridges)
    • The “principles of environmental systems” for how organizations operate and its relevance to sustaining and renewing organizational change (Senge et al)

    Module 4: Leading Change

    • The leader’s role linked to each of the four key organizational metaphors
    • The description of visionary leadership including
    • The characteristics of visionary leaders (Bennis)
    • What leaders really do (Kotter)
    • The characteristics of other theories on leadership approaches
    • Transformational and transactional leadership (Bass; Bryman)
    • Story telling leadership (Gardner)
    • Adaptive leadership (Heifitz and Laurie)
    • Connective leadership (Lipman-Blumen) (Note: Leadership for the 21st century and Table 4.3 are not examined)
    • The characteristics of other theories on leadership approaches
    • Transformational and transactional leadership (Bass; Bryman)
    • Story telling leadership (Gardner)
    • Adaptive leadership (Heifitz and Laurie) 4. Connective leadership (Lipman-Blumen) (Note: Leadership for the 21st century and Table 4.3 are not examined)
    • The leadership styles and skills (Goleman)
    • Leadership styles that get results
    • Emotional competencies for leaders
    • The different leadership focus for different phases of change:
    • Kotter’s recommended actions for the first four change steps in leading change
    • Learning how to persevere (Kanter)
    • Leading people through transition (Bridges) (Note: Inner and outer leadership, Table 4.6, P185-6 not examined at Foundation level)
    • The importance of self-knowledge and inner resources:
    • The role of self-knowledge (Bennis)
    • Characteristics of principle-centered leaders (Covey)
    • Covey’s seven habits (Note: Erikson, Table 4.8 is not examined)

    How many exams are in the combined programme?

    Two. The Foundation exam has 50 multiple-choice questions in 40 minutes (closed book), with a 50% pass mark (25 out of 50). The Practitioner exam has 5 scenario-based sections worth 16 marks each (80 total) in 2.5 hours (open book), with a 50% pass mark (40 out of 80).

    What is the passing score for each exam?

    Both exams require 50% to pass. Foundation needs 25 out of 50 correct; Practitioner needs 40 out of 80 marks across its five scenario-based sections.

    What does open book mean for the Practitioner exam?

    The Change Management Practitioner Guide is permitted during the Practitioner exam. However, the five scenario-based sections require analysis and judgement, so you cannot simply look up answers. Efficient guide navigation and deep method knowledge are both essential.

    What are the prerequisites for each level?

    Foundation has no formal prerequisites and is open to all. Practitioner requires the Change Management Foundation certification, or an accepted equivalent, before you sit it.
